Pros

I have been working at Wayfair for several years now and have changed several teams and departments. I have had amazing managers and great mentors over this time (this highly depends on the team you are in) . I have seen how Wayfair has evolved during these years and it is very impressive to see where we are now. I really appreciate how we are being supported during the wfh period with additional freedom and benefits (including free meetings with mental health professionals). Some additional points: - opportunity to innovate and be an owner - opportunity to learn and grow in your career, if you are the one driving it and don't wait on someone to simply give it to you - opportunity to move internally and try out new areas of interest - good benefits and salary for Berlin - work with some very inspiring leaders and peers

Cons

Very fast paced which is not for everybody. I have to also backup the many reviews about hiring consultants to lead large teams. This does not necessary always work out, as they lack the people management skills and overall don't really fit to the Wayfair culture. This of course does not apply to all, we have some great leads who come from this industry, but it is a hiring strategy the leadership could think about reviewing. A bigger point here is the lack of benefits for parents which at this stage of company development and its size, It is absolutely necessary.
